Next action is to file "posts of organization." These are standard development files, likewise referred to as a "certificate of formation" or "certificate of company." You can submit them online, by mail, or face to face with the state's LLC filing workplace. You need to send a filing cost of about $100 with your articles of company.
It will only take a few minutes for you to complete these types. Probably, you will need to supply the name and address of your LLC's "registered agent," also referred to as a "resident agent" or "representative for service of process." This is the person you select to accept official files for your company.
Though not required by state law, it is a good concept to develop an operating agreement. It will specify the ownership structure and operation procedures of the business. The following are the essential components to include in an operating contract: Interest percentage each member has in the service. Rights and responsibilities of the members.
Distribution of profits and losses. Management rules of the LLC. Fulfilling and voting guidelines. Arrangements about buying and selling members' interests. Some states require for you to release a notification in your regional paper about forming an LLC. After that, you get an affidavit confirming that your notification is certified with the state requirements.

Making a LLC Operating Agreement An LLC Operating Agreement explains the operating guidelines of a Minimal Liability Company. It lays out the day-to-day operations in addition to what happens if a conflict occurs or a member needs to leave business (by option or for other factors). Member information, such as their duties and contributions, are also included in the agreement.
The standards vary by state, however even if you are not lawfully needed to have one, it's always a good concept to make a written arrangement detailing company operations. Naturally, you can't just choose any name you desire. It has to be distinct within the state of North Carolina. It likewise needs to follow the naming guidelines for the state. It's crucial to find an. Otherwise, your documents could be declined, and you'll need to start the procedure over.
Those words or abbreviations (for instance, "Inc.") you in some cases see after an organization name are called "designators." They indicate what type of legal business entity a business is. In North Carolina, LLCs are required to have one after their name. North Carolina law states that the name MUST end with one of the following expressions or abbreviations: L.L.C.
A DBA name is also called an assumed company name in North Carolina. All presumed business names are submitted at the Register of Deeds offices in counties throughout the state. A statewide online database allows you to do an assumed service name search to see if the name you wish to use is readily available.
Even if you do business in numerous counties, you only need to submit one application. Simply designate which counties you plan to operate within on the form. There's a filing cost to pay.
